Let’s index some data.Īs so many examples are already using cURL Sense offers a nice copy and paste feature that translates cURL requests to the proper syntax to use for Sense. If you are starting with a fresh Elasticsearch installation this will return an empty result list but you can immediately start with some examples from the Elasticsearch guide. It queries the current instance for all documents of all types in all indices. You will see that there already is an example query that you can immediately execute using the green arrow on the top right of the query pane. Sense consists of two panes: One for the request and one for the response The host to be used can be configured in the top line and defaults to a local installation. The UI consists of two larger panes, a white one on the left that is used to enter your requests to Elasticsearch and a black response section on the right. Like any extension, it can be started from the menu on the top right of Chrome. Enter Sense, a Chrome plugin for Elasticsearch.Īfter installing Sense, it will allow you to use a simpler query request format, offers code completion and a highlighted response section. While because of its availability on different systems cURL is great to be used for examples you might long for something more comfortable for your daily work. With cURL you pass the HTTP method and the body of a request as command line parameters. Most examples you will see are using cURL, the http client widely available on different systems. Indexing, searching, administrative operations: Everything is done with HTTP and JSON. HTTP and JSON are the backbone for any work with Elasticsearch. It offers autocompletion, code highlighting and formatting and can help you with exploring Elasticsearch. POSTMAN is the best tool for performing POST and GET operations. Other clients are also available like SOAP UI which is a REST and SOAP client, advanced REST clients like JMeter can call the APIs directly from the browser.
How to install rest client for chrome how to#
This article will introduce you to Sense, a Chrome plugin for Elasticsearch. How to Download POSTMAN Client Open Google Chrome and download the POSTMAN app available in the Chrome app store. As a result of the migration into Kibana, the Chrome plugin is no longer maintained, and the blog below is retained mostly for legacy purposes, though you may find that many of the usage patterns contained on this page (including autocomplete and the request/response panes) are directly applicable in Kibana's Dev Tools Console. See the Console docs in Kibana for more information on that functionality.
How to install rest client for chrome install#
The Dev Tools can be accessed in Kibana without the need to install a browser plugin. It was later made into a Kibana plugin and has now been integrated directly into Kibana as "Console" in what is known as the "Dev Tools" section. Update May 1, 2017: At the time of this writing, Sense existed purely as a Chrome plugin.
Please note that Found is now known as Elastic Cloud. UPDATE: This article refers to our hosted Elasticsearch offering by an older name, Found.